After Zionism brings together some of the world's leading thinkers on the most pressing issue of our time. In essays that challenge our assumptions, distinguished contributors with distinct and divergent perspectives dissect the century-long conflict between Zionism and the Palestinians. Time has run out for the two-state solution because of the unending and permanent Israeli colonisation of Palestinian land. The Hamas attacks of 7 October 2023 and Israel's subsequent devastation of Gaza have given renewed urgency to the discussion. After Zionism explores possible forms of a one-state solution and a future that honours and respects the rights of all who live in Palestine and Israel. This timely new edition includes a new preface and essays by Omar Barghouti, Jonathan Cook, Joseph Dana, Jeremiah Haber, Jeff Halper, Ghada Karmi, Antony Loewenstein, Saree Makdisi, John Mearsheimer, Ilan Pappe, Sara Roy and Phil Weiss.

Antony Loewenstein is a journalist who

has written for The Guardian, New York

Times and New York Review of Books.

He is the author of the bestselling The

Palestine Laboratory: How Israel Exports the

Technology of Occupation Around the World,

winner of the 2023 Walkley Non-Fiction

Journalism Prize.

Ahmed Moor is a Palestinian American

writer and activist, and an elected

Committee Person in the Democratic Party.

He has written for the Washington Post, Los

Angeles Times, London Review of Books and

Guardian.
